The Joovy Scooter X2 is a premium side-by-side double stroller designed for modern families. Featuring a narrow 30-inch frame that fits through any door without folding, it offers multi-position reclining seats with adjustable leg rests and in-seat storage for personalized comfort. Dual snack trays with cup holders and an extra-large canopy with peek-a-boo window enhance convenience and protection. Its super easy one-handed fold and lightweight design make it perfect for on-the-go parents, while ample storage pockets and a massive basket keep essentials organized. Built for stability and maneuverability with large rubber wheels and sealed bearings, this stroller balances functionality, style, and portability.

We took our kiddos (age 18 months and 4 years) to Disney World for 4 days and this stroller was perfect for them. It's a bit on the heavy side, but it maneuvers well and was easy to push. Both kids sat comfortably in the seats and it was great to be able to see them through the little sunroof while we were walking. The stroller has plenty of little pockets and places for storage of toys, water bottles, snacks, sunscreen, etc. This stroller was great and I highly recommend it.

I bought this double stroller for 3 reasons; 1. Currently walking to pick my son up from school and need an extra seat since I bring his 1 year old sister with me. 2. I'm due with baby # 3 and will need a double stroller anyway 3. Disney approved for length/width requirements. Walking to get my son from school wasn't too difficult. The weight wasn't bad but once I picked my son up and had a total of 60lbs to push that became hard when going on a slight inclined road or even going down a steep street which is the street we get to right before we're home. I'm currently pregnant with my 3rd baby so having to push that amount of weight isn't recommended for me. Luckily this will be short lived but man it's not easy especially since I'm in a hot and humid climate even for being in Fall season. Another thing that's a con but not a huge deal breaker is the cup holders for the adults. You get these mesh cup holders. I put a16oz water bottle (as pictured) in it and it's awkward to put in and take out. This also has to do with the angle that the seats are in. My 1 year olds seat is more at a 90° angle and that seems easier to get the cup in and out. If the seat is more reclined then I notice it's more difficult to put the cup in/take it out. You have to turn it sideways to put in while holding the mesh cupholder so it fits as the handlebar is in the way. I also noticed that I have to have my arms extended while walking (about 2 feet or so) so that my feet don't hit the lockbar for the wheels. I'm short (4'11") so this is a slight issue. Pros: I do like that there is a ton of storage since it is a double stroller. My son's backpack and lunchbox fit without any hassel so that's good. Wheels seem to hold up we'll, I mean this is only day once since I've used this but it rolls smoothly and I did have some rough spots to go through on the way/way back from school. The viser has good coverage for my kids which is good since the sun beats down during the time I have to go out to pick him up and walk back. There's a couple of fannypack-like pockets just under the adult cupholders that I like for storying keys and such so I don't need to bring my purse. They also have these mesh side pockets, one on each side of each seat. I don't have a use for them currently but I like that they're there just for the little extra storage aspect. Overall I'm putting up 3 stars as pregnant me gets too exhausted during the last stretch of our walk but I probably would like it more afterwards.

I ordered a version of this stroller back in 2018, got rid of it, and then needed it again and repurchased it in 2023. I’m very small, so this might not be an issue for you, but compared to a front-and-back double stroller I’ve tried, this is a bit harder to push and maneuver. When the wind blows in the sun shade, it makes it even more challenging. It definitely takes effort and lacks any floating-on-air quality. In fact, I began having foot pain within a week of switching to this stroller in 2023. All that said, I would buy it again. It’s economical, the basket is large enough to hold two fully-loaded kids’ backpacks and more, and it folds flat quickly to fit in the back of my Odyssey next to an infant car seat stroller frame. I have had the trays and the bumper bar, and I prefer the bumper bar. It serves as a sturdy handle for grabbing the stroller and hoisting it into the van once you fold it so you don’t pinch your fingers or accidentally un-fasten some part of the stroller by grabbing it in a vulnerable spot. With the trays installed, I’m constantly having to reattach the canopy or refasten Velcro tabs as a result of trauma caused to the stroller due to having no good spot to hold it when it’s folded.
